1581, 15/80 ȸ¿ø°¡ÀÔ  ·Î±×ÀΠ 
   han0161
   ¾Ë°í¸®ÁòÀ̶õ?

http://www.hackerschool.org/HS_Boards/zboard.php?id=Free_Lectures&no=733 [º¹»ç]


¾Ë°í¸®ÁòÀ̶õ?
ÁÖ¾îÁø ¹®Á¦¸¦ ÇØ°áÇϱâ À§ÇÑ Àß Á¤ÀÇµÈ µ¿ÀÛµéÀÇ À¯ÇÑ ÁýÇÕÀÌ´Ù.
¾Ë°í¸®ÁòÀº ¿ì¼± ÁÖ¾îÁø ¹®Á¦°¡ ÀÖ°í ÀÌ ¹®Á¦¸¦ ÇØ°áÇϱâ À§ÇÑ ¼ø¼­ÀûÀÎ µ¿ÀÛµéÀÌ ÀÖ´Ù.
¾Ë°í¸®ÁòÀ» Çѱ۷ΠǥÇöÇÏ¸é ¹æ¹ýÀ̶ó°í ÇÏ´Â °ÍÀÌ °¡Àå ¸ÂÀ» °ÍÀÌ´Ù.
¾Ë°í¸®ÁòÀ» ¹æ¹ýÀ̶ó°í »ý°¢ÇÒ ¶§ ¾Ë°í¸®ÁòÀº ÇàÀ§Àû Ãø¸éÀ» ºÎ¿©¹Þ´Â´Ù.
±×·¸´Ù¸é ¾Ë°í¸®Áò°ú ÀÚ·á ±¸Á¶ÀÇ °ü°è´Â ¾î¶°ÇÑ°¡?
±×°ÍÀº ¸¶Ä¡ °è¶õÀÇ ³ë¸¥ÀÚ¿Í ÈòÀڿ͵µ °°´Ù. °è¶õÀº ²®Áú ¼Ó¿¡ ÇÑÁ¤µÈ ¾ç¸¸ÀÇ ³ë¸¥ÀÚ¿Í ÈòÀÚ°¡ ÀÖÀ» ¼ö ÀÖ´Ù.±×·¡¼­ ¸¸ÀÏ ³ë¸¥ÀÚ°¡ Ä¿Áø´Ù¸é ÈòÀÚ´Â ÁÙ¾î¾ß ÇÏ°í ,³ë¸¥ÀÚ°¡ ÀÛ¾ÆÁø´Ù¸é ÈòÀÚ°¡ Ä¿Á®¾ß ÇÏ´Â °ÍÀÌ´Ù. ¸¶Âù°¡Áö·Î ÀÚ·á ±¸Á¶°¡ Àß Á¶Á÷È­µÇ¾î º¹ÀâÇÑ ±¸Á¶¶ó¸é ¾Ë°í¸®ÁòÀº °£´ÜÇÏ°Ô ÇÒ¼ö ÀÖ°í, ÀÚ·á ±¸Á¶°¡ ´Ü¼øÇÑ ±¸Á¶ÀÌ¸é ¾Ë°í¸®ÁòÀº º¹ÀâÇØÁö´Â °ÍÀÌ´Ù.
½ºÅÃ(stack)À̳ª Å¥(queue)¿Í °°Àº ±¸Á¶´Â ÀÚ·á ±¸Á¶ÀÌÁö¸¸ ÇàÀ§Àû Ư¸éÀ» ºÎ¿©¹ÞÀº °ÍÀÌ´Ù.
¿¹¸¦ µé¾î ½ºÅÃÀº ¿¬¼ÓµÈ ÀÚ·áÀÇ °ø°£ÀÏ»Ó ¾Æ´Ï¶ó, ±× ÀڷḦ Ãë±ÞÇÏ´Â ÇàÀ§±îÁö Á¤ÀÇ ÇÏ°í ÀÖ´Ù. ½ºÅÃÀº ÆË(pop)µ¿ÀÛ°ú Ǫ½Ã(push)µ¿ÀÛÀ» ÀÚüÀûÀ¸·Î Æ÷ÇÔÇؼ­ ÇϳªÀÇ ÀڷᱸÁ¶¸¦ Çü¼ºÇÏ°í ÀÖÀ¸¸ç, ÀÌ·¯ÇÑ ÀÚ·á ±¸Á¶¸¦ ÀÔ*Ãâ·ÂÀÌ Á¦ÇÑµÈ ÀÚ·á ±¸Á¶¶ó°í ÇÏ¸ç ´õ ¾î·Á¿î ¸»·Î Ãß»óÀûÀÎ ÀÚ·áÇü À̶ó°í ÇÑ´Ù.ÀÌ·¸°Ô ÀڷᱸÁ¶¿¡ ÇàÀ§Àû Ãø¸éÀ» Æ÷ÇÔÇÏ°í ÀÖÀ¸¸é ¾Ë°í¸®ÁòÀº ´Ü¼øÇØ Áö´Â °ÍÀÌ´Ù.±×·¯³ª ÀڷᱸÁ¶°¡ ´Ü¼øÇÏ´Ù¸é ¾Ë°í¸®ÁòÀÌ ÀÌ ÇàÀ§Àû Ãø¸é±îÁö ´Ù Æ÷ÇÔÇØ¾ß Çϱ⠶§¹®¿¡ ¾Ë°í¸®ÁòÀÌ º¹ÀâÇØ Áö´Â °ÍÀÌ´Ù.
¾î¶² ¾Ë°í¸®ÁòÀ» ¼±ÅÃÇÒ °ÍÀÌ°¡?
ÇϳªÀÇ ¹®Á¦¿¡ ´ëÇØ ÇØ°á ¹æ¹ýÀº ¿©·¯°¡ÁöÀÏ ¼ö ÀÖ´Ù. ¿¹¸¦ µé¾î Á¤·ÄÀ» À§ÇÑ ¾Ë°í¸®ÁîÀº ¼±ÅÃ, °ÅÇ°, »ðÀÔ, Äü, ±â¼ö, º´ÇÕ µîµî ¼ö¸¹Àº Á¾·ùÀÇ ¾Ë°í¸®ÁòµéÀÌ °³¹ßµÇ¾î ÀÖ´Ù.
¿©±â¼­ ¾î¶² ¾Ë°í¸®ÁòÀ» ¼±ÅÃÇØ¾ß ÇÒ °ÍÀΰ¡?
¸ÕÀú ¾Ë¾Æ µÎ¾î¾ß ÇÒ °ÍÀº Àý´ëÀûÀ¸·Î ÃÖ»óÀÇ ¾Ë°í¸®ÁòÀº ¾ø´Ù´Â        °ÍÀÌ´Ù. Áï ¾î¶² »óȲ¿¡¼­µµ °¡Àå Àß ¸Â´Â ¾Ë°í¸®ÁòÀº Á¸ÀçÇÏÁö ¾Ê°í, Ç×»ó ÁÖ¾îÁø ¹®Á¦ÀÇ »óȲ°ú Á¦ÇÑÁ¡ÀÌ ÁÖ¾îÁú ¶§¿¡¸¸ ÃÖ»óÀÇ ¾Ë°í¸®ÁòÀ» ¼±ÅÃÇÒ ¼ö ÀÖ´Ù´Â °ÍÀÌ´Ù.
ÀϹÝÀûÀ¸·Î Á¤·ÄÀÇ °¡Àå ÁÁÀº ¾Ë°í¸®ÁòÀº Äü Á¤·ÄÀ̶ó°í ÇÑ´Ù. ´ëºÎºÐÀÇ °æ¿ì¿¡ ÀÖ¾î Äü Á¤·ÄÀÌ °¡Àå ÁÁÀº ¾Ë°í¸®ÁòÀ̶ó°í ÆÇ´ÜÇÒ ¼ö ÀÖÁö¸¸ Ç×»óÀº ¾Æ´Ï´Ù. ÀÚ·áÀÇ À¯µ¿ÀÌ ½ÉÇÑ °æ¿ì¿¡´Â Äü Á¤·Ä º¸´Ù´Â Èü Á¤·ÄÀ̳ª »ðÀÔ Á¤·ÄÀÌ À¯È¿ ÇÒ ¼ö ÀÖ´Ù.
-Ãâó C·Î ¹è¿ì´Â ¾Ë°í¸®Áò-

  Hit : 7216     Date : 2007/05/30 11:34



    
1301   ÇØÄ¿½ºÄð ÅÚ³ÝÁ¢¼Ó ¹Ù·Î°¡±â ¸¸µé±â.[7]     whqkdnf000
02/26 9219
1300   * C C++ *     HackerMapia
03/01 7968
1299   * ÇØÅ·ÀÇ °ø°Ý±â¼ú *[3]     HackerMapia
03/01 13562
1298   * ÇØÄ¿°¡ µÇ°í½Í³ª ? *[19]     HackerMapia
03/01 12835
1297   ¸®´ª½º¼³Ä¡ÈÄ À©µµ¿ì ¼³Ä¡ & grub º¹±¸     exit96m
03/02 15205
1296   * ¿¤¸®Æ®ÇØÄ¿°¡ µÇ´Â±æ *Ãßõ *[30]     HackerMapia
03/02 14728
1295   * µ¿¿µ»ó ²÷±è¾øÀÌ °¨»óÇϱâ *     HackerMapia
03/02 8753
1294   C ¾ð¾î °øºÎÇϽôºРÂü°í ÀÚ·á[6]     ROK.AF
03/02 9900
1293   8±â°¡ ÀÌ»óÀÇ Çϵå¿Í À©98 µà¾ó ºÎÆà    ROK.AF
03/02 7958
1292   0¹ø¼½ÅÍ º£µå¼½ÅÍÀÏ°æ¿ì..[2]     ROK.AF
03/02 8085
1291   ÇØÅ·µÇ°íÀÖ´ÂÁö ¾Ë¾Æº¸ÀÚ (Æß)[8]     wlsgh8983
03/10 9076
1290   Æ®·¹ÀÌ³Ê ¹®Á¦ÀÔ´Ï´Ù test.1°ú ÇØ´äÁö!!![3]     zcb707
03/12 7627
1289   ¸®´ª½º¿¡¼­ password¸¦ ÀØ¾î ¹ö·ÈÀ» ¶§[5]     hiÂ𱸾ä
04/12 8430
1288   trainer[6]     sporagame123
04/16 8784
1287   UNIX SHADOW ÆÄÀÏ Ç®±â Ãʺ¸ÀÚ¿ë[1]     hiÂ𱸾ä
04/27 8465
1286   ³×Æ®¿öÅ© °ü·Ã ¸í·É¾î[1]     mnet21
05/04 7206
1285   ;cat À» »ç¿ëÇÏ´Â ÀÌÀ¯ .[3]     bugfixer2
05/18 10557
  ¾Ë°í¸®ÁòÀ̶õ?     han0161
05/30 7215
1283   ±âº» ¹®¹ýÀ» ÅëÇØ º¸´Â c++ÀÇ ±âº» ±¸Á¶     ÄÁƼ´º
05/31 7275
1282   ÇÔ¼öÀÇ ±â´É¿¡ °üÇÏ¿©     ÄÁƼ´º
05/31 6962
[1]..[11][12][13][14] 15 [16][17][18][19][20]..[80]

Copyright 1999-2024 Zeroboard / skin by Hackerschool.org / Secure Patch by Hackerschool.org